About This Book

The latest edition of the bestselling guide to all you need to know about how to get published, is packed full of advice, inspiration and practical information. The Writers' & Artists' Yearbook has been guiding writers and illustrators on the best way to present their work, how to navigate the world of publishing and ways to improve their chances of success, for over 110 years. Our Review

This essential reference guide delivers a comprehensive roadmap for navigating the modern publishing landscape, offering practical advice on manuscript presentation, industry navigation, and strategies for increasing your chances of success. It serves as a vital toolkit for writers across all genres, from novelists and non-fiction authors to poets, scriptwriters, and those crafting stories for children and young adults. The 2021 edition continues a legacy of trusted guidance that has been demystifying the path to publication for over a century.

What sets this yearbook apart is its unparalleled access to current, industry-specific information, including up-to-date listings of publishers, agents, and magazines.
